Rating:  Summary: Fantastic Bible Stories Review: In my search to find a way to introduce my 2 year old to reading the Bible, I came across this book. It is divided into Old testament and New testament stories. Each story opens with a "Jesus said..." or "God said...." followed by a referring verse. Ex: "Jesus said, 'Show mercy.' Luke 6:36" This story is about the story of the Samaritan and how he showed mercy. The stories are short, use kid language, alliteration, rhythm, and rhyme. The table of contents gives Scripture references to the titled story for parents of older children who might want to expand the story a bit. Ex: "Happy Birthday Jesus" gives reference to Luke 2:4-7. After every story there are three little sections: Quiet Time, Prayer Time, and Sleep Time. Quiet Time has the child help Night-Light reflect on the story by asking simple questions. Prayer Time has a simple prayer. Sleep Time gives the child a simple word to reflect on while they sleep.The illustrations are bright and colorful. Hidden in the colorful page is Night-Light, and my daughter enjoys finding him. My daughter loves it and will not go to bed with out a story. She will pick up the book and pretend to read it; saying, "Jesus said...." It is a pleasent way to wind down from a busy day and gives you time to sit and be quiet with your child while starting a great habit of reading and reflecting on Scripture. I recommend this to anyone with a child 2 to 6 years of age.
